When it comes to choosing between repair and replacement, the age of your machinery is significant. There are three types of automation equipment:
Older Mitsubishi models, like the MelServo MR-J2S and MR-E, are still used at many factories. It is hard to find brand-new replacements for these units. It is also expensive as they are no longer being manufactured by the brand.
In such cases, repairs may be the best option. If any part of the drive requires replacement, you can perform the task without having to buy any expensive replacement parts. This is possible if you hire experienced technicians.
Upgrading an old servo drive will create more problems. New drives might have different dimensions, communication methods, or wiring requirements. Thus, replacing one drive can be a larger project.

The general rule in the automation industry is to repair. If the repair cost is less than 50% to 60% of replacement, then repair is more likely to be the preferred option.
The cost of a professional repair will be less than buying a new servo drive, especially if it is a high-power model.
Usually, an existing hard drive can be replaced without changes. New wiring, programming or changes in the panel might be necessary in order to replace a unit, thereby increasing the overall cost of replacement.

A servo system consists of various connected parts. The common mistake is to assume that the problem lies only with the drive.
In most cases, the problem usually starts with the drive.
Overload, overcurrent or ground fault alarms often indicates problem with the motor insulation or a contaminated encoder.
If you choose to install a new drive without checking the motor first, it can be dangerous. A faulty motor causes failure to the replacement drive.
Due to this, a complete repair strategy must include inspection of the drive and the motor.
